Common Welding Certifications

Despite the fact that the AWS’ standard Certified Welder certification paves the way for most work opportunities, many industries require a specific certification. Several of the most-popular of them are listed below.

  • API Certification for those who deal with pipelines in the oil and gas industry
  • ASME Certification for those who work on boiler and pressurized containers
  • Certified Welding Instructor and Senior Certified Welding Instructor Certificates for Welding Inspectors and Senior Welding Inspectors
  • Certified Welder Certificates to be a Certified Welder

The Basics of Welding Specialist Courses

There are dozens of fantastic certified welding schools around the country, however you should be aware of which of the welding schools offer the right option. Once you get started looking around, you’ll notice a lot of courses, but just what should you really look for when choosing brazing training? One of the first things that you should look into is whether or not the course has been recognized by the AWS. If your school is approved by these agencies, you might additionally want to look at a few other factors including:

  • Watch for institutions that satisfy AWS SENSE standards
  • Be sure the college trains on machinery that satisfies present industry requirements
  • Learn if the college supplies financial assistance
  • Make certain that the college’s curriculum offers classes in SMAW, GMAW, GTAW and pipe welding
